MW64 ZYM is a 2015 Mercedes-benz Slk in Black with a 2,143c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 10 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 80%.
Across all 2015 Mercedes-benz Slk models, the average MOT pass rate is 86.8% with a typical mileage of 34,786 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Mercedes-benz Slk f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 28,060 recorded failures. If you're considering buying MW64 ZYM,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Mercedes-benz Slk typically stays on UK roads for around 29 years. At 11 years old, this Mercedes-benz Slk is still in the earlier part of its expected life.
